1. Palm Springs Indian Canyons Bike and Hike

At number 1 on our list, the Palm Springs Indian Canyons Bike and Hike offers an excellent introduction to the region’s diverse desert landscape. This tour combines a 10-mile guided bike ride through Palm Springs neighborhoods and scenic areas with a leisurely hike into Indian Canyons. The trip includes bike rental, helmets, snacks, and entrance fees, making it a hassle-free way to experience the area.
What makes this tour stand out is its perfect balance of activity and relaxation. The bike portion takes you through quiet neighborhoods and natural beauty, while the hike into Indian Canyon introduces you to native plants, wildlife, and cultural history. Tour guide Ron, with his 25 years of experience, shares insights on how the Cahuilla people used plants like mesquite and palms. Reviewers especially appreciate the informative narration and the opportunity to enjoy a bit of everything in half a day. For active travelers who enjoy a little challenge, this tour hits all the marks.
Bottom Line: If you’re looking for a multi-faceted outdoor experience with top-rated guides and included snacks, this tour offers great value at $149 per person.

4. Full Day Hike in Joshua Tree National Park

Number 4 is the Full Day Hike in Joshua Tree National Park, providing an immersive experience at $254 per person. Guided by an expert, you’ll spend about 7 hours exploring the park’s most iconic features—from Lost Palms Oasis to Mastodon Peak. The tour is designed for all levels, with the guide adjusting the route to your interests and stamina.
What makes this tour compelling is the private, tailored approach. The guide shares insights about the park’s geology, plants, and human history, making each stop—like the skull-shaped rock or the historic mines—more meaningful. The reviews highlight how personalized and educational the experience is, with guests feeling they’ve uncovered hidden corners of the park they wouldn’t find alone.
Bottom Line: This full-day trek offers a comprehensive look at Joshua Tree, ideal for serious hikers who want a customized, in-depth adventure.
5. Palm Springs: Indian Canyons Jeep/Hiking Combo Tour

Number 5 is the Indian Canyons Jeep and Hiking Combo. For $250, this 3-hour tour combines a guided hike along Andreas Creek with a scenic ride in a classic open-air Jeep. This combo is perfect for travelers who want a taste of both adventure and culture without a full-day commitment.
What makes this tour unique is the opportunity to visit a secluded Water Cave and learn about Cahuilla traditions from a naturalist guide. The jeep ride offers panoramic views, while the hike provides an intimate look at palm groves and desert wildlife. Reviews note the informative storytelling and the chance to see an oasis in the desert. This tour is well-suited for those who enjoy a bit of history along with their outdoor activity.
Bottom Line: For those interested in cultural stories and scenic landscapes, this combo tour balances adventure and education nicely.
